How to Decorate a Child’s Bedroom on a Budget

Handmade DIY projects are the smartest way to refresh a child’s room affordably. Using simple techniques and everyday materials like wood, cardboard, plexiglass, or wallpaper, you can build custom furniture and decor tailored to their world. Focus on kid-sized functionality, smart storage, soft textures, and playful themes. Try transforming the bed’s headboard into a teepee-style cabin with fabric drapes. Repurpose an old drawer as a whimsical game trunk. For walls, add vibrancy with fresh paint, animal trophies from paper, or colorful macramé hangings.
